  • Artist/musician Neal Medlyn puts on the last showing of his performance piece based on the music of the Insane Clown Posse that will focus on male bonding activities, flashlight wrestling, terror, face paint, underground Midwestern horror rap, Faygo showers, clown love and whatever other weird stuff Medlyn can dream up. “Fuckin’ all out buck wild behavior is to be expected,” Medlyn says. “The most chaotic fucking phenomenon of the year.”

  • Even though parties have a high turnover rate in gay New York, when QxBxRx ends its five-year run with a blowout anniversary/finale party tonight, it will leave a big, gaping hole in the gay scene. Tonight, the QxBxRx finale features live performances by QxBxRx vets Making Friendz, People at Parties, Two Tears and Baby Your Baby. DJs Luiza Sa and LGBT spin.
